Asphalt vs. Concrete Options
Which substance type offers the best combination of robustness and cost for driveways: refer to resource asphalt or concrete? Asphalt is often favored for its lower initial cost and quicker placement. It typically gives a polished surface that can tolerate adverse weather conditions, establishing it a practical choice for many homeowners. However, asphalt calls for periodic attention, involving caulking and re-laying, to prolong its longevity.
Similarly, concrete is known for its permanence and basic maintenance obligations. With skilled installation, concrete driveways can stand over 30 years. Also, concrete provides a array of design options, encompassing embellished surfaces. While the initial expenditure is steeper, the lower maintenance costs can make it a cost-effective solution over time. In conclusion, the determination is determined by individual preferences and budget.
Gravel Gains and Limitations
Asphalt and concrete are commonly used for driveways, but gravel also offers a practical alternative with varied pros and drawbacks. A chief advantage of gravel is its economic advantage; it usually requires a smaller initial outlay compared to asphalt and concrete. In addition, gravel promotes excellent drainage, which reduces the risk of water pooling. That said, it is not without drawbacks. Gravel driveways require regular maintenance, such as replenishing material and raking to keep the surface balanced. Moreover, erosion can pose problems, and gravel may be less stable in busy areas. Ultimately, the decision to opt for gravel should consider both its cost benefits and the homeowner’s readiness to undertake continual upkeep.

Elements Driving Asphalt Prices
Numerous considerations impact paving expenses, making it essential for property owners to understand the variables at play. One significant aspect is the size of the area to be paved; larger spaces typically incur higher costs due to increased material and labor requirements. Additionally, site conditions, such as soil quality and drainage, can affect pricing, as extensive preparation may be needed. Local labor rates also play an important role; areas with a higher cost of living often have elevated labor expenses. Moreover, the complexity of the project, including intricate designs or existing structures, can lead to added costs. Finally, seasonal factors may influence pricing, as contractors often adjust rates based on demand fluctuations throughout the year.
Material Varieties and Rates
A variety of paving choices substantially influence paving costs, each delivering unique benefits and assorted price ranges. Asphalt, celebrated for its budget-friendly nature and speedy installation, typically ranges from $3 to $5 per square foot. Concrete, although more resilient, may range between $4 and $8 per square foot, depending on finish and thickness. Pavers, fashioned from brick or stone, offer aesthetic charm but usually fall from $10 to $20 per square foot, plus installation. Additionally, water-absorbent paving systems, which enable drainage, tend to cost more due to their cutting-edge materials and installation techniques. Homeowners must assess these options carefully, comparing initial expenditures with desired longevity and practical utility for their driveways and roads.

How Much duration Will the pavement installation Usually Consume?
The paving process usually requires one to three days, depending on the scope and intricacy of the project. Factors such as weather, site preparation, and choice of materials can also affect the total duration considerably.
How Do Weather Conditions Influence Paving Operations?
Weather conditions greatly influence paving work. Rain, snow, and extreme temperatures can delay projects, while humidity levels affect the curing process. Ideal conditions, typically dry and mild, guarantee better adhesion and durability of the pavement.
What Steps Should I Take to Keep My New Driveway?
A new driveway requires regular cleaning, sealing every few years, and repairing cracks quickly to remain in optimal shape. Avoiding heavy loads and using appropriate snow removal techniques are important for prolonging its lifespan and maintaining its look.
What eco-friendly pavement options are available?
Certainly, various green pavement solutions are accessible, including porous paving stones, reused asphalt, and alternative concretes made with eco-friendly materials. These alternatives work to reduce environmental burden while offering tough and practical coverings for parking areas and walkways.
Do I Need a Authorization for Paving Undertakings?
Frequently permits are needed for driveway paving, following local guidelines. Homeowners should get in touch with their municipal planning department to figure out detailed specifications, ensuring adherence and circumventing potential fines or project delays during construction.
